Experience Centers are innovation hubs delivering an interactive and immersive experience to visitors. SAP Experience Centers make SAP's brand, products and innovations tangible and deliver a memorable customer experience. Our team is responsible for the content delivery across all SAP's Experience Centers globally. In your role you would support the creation of content for topics around Digital Manufacturing and Process Industry content. Within this team, the storytelling and design function ensures that every customer interaction is supported by high-quality narratives, documentation, and visual materials that bring SAP's value proposition to life.
